NioBay received a permit in January 2019 to drill 8 test holes in the MCFN Homeland near South Bluff Creek. They are now only seeking to drill 7 holes.
Chief and Council are inviting community members to an information session on December 16th, 2019 for a discussion of Niobay Metals’ early exploration project.
